Read the extract and answer the questions that follows:
On the occasion of Diwali, Harish went to a market with his parents. They purchased shoes and clothes for him. His mother purchased utensils, sugar, tea and diyas. Harish observed that the shops in the market were flooded with items for sale. He wondered how so many items could be made in such large quantities. His father explained that shoes, clothes sugar etc., are manufactured by machines in large industries, some utensils are manufactured in small industries, while items like diyas are made by individual artisans in household industry.
(a) Name any three industries that have been referred to in the extract
(b) What is their contribution made by Harish to the national economy?
(c) Infer the importance of the impact this sale would have on the diya sellers. Comment.

(a) Industries that have been referred to in the extract are:

  1. Large industries like shoe, clothes and sugar.
  2. Small industries like utensils.
  3. Cottage industries like handicrafts and artisans.

(b) When Harish is purchases finished products like shoes, clothes, sugar and utensils, he is contributing to the GDP. When he makes a purchase, it will be income to the producers of the products he purchase who will in turn pay taxes and make other purchases leading to an improvement in the economy.

(c) The diya seller is a small-scale manufacturer. He produces the diya as a cottage industry. He will make an income out of the diya sales, which is seasonally high during the festival season. Diwali is the festival of light and it is the season when he can make the maximum sales during a year.
